“Great property+Great staff=Awesome Experience”
5 of 5 stars Reviewed January 28, 2013

My brother, sister-in-law and I stayed at Iguana Lodge for five days in early January, 2013. They had one of the casitas, while I stayed in a room over the restaurant.The lodge grounds are beautiful, and there are many opportunities to see birds and even mammals (they have a wild, resident sloth!), as monkeys move through the property on occasion. It is also just close enough to Puerto Jimenez to be very convenient, so you can have a tropical eco-lodge experience without being hours away from everything, or jolting your back for hours on bad roads. The owners and staff were awesome, and the food was excellent. We ate breakfast and dinner on the property and were never disappointed. The chef in the lodge dining room prepares wonderful meals. Have at least one gourmet meal there, or sign up for the meal plan as we did.
Now, I do have to say something about the heat. I was there the same time AlisonEve, another reviewer, was. And it was HOT while we were there, and as she said, the rooms do not have A/C. However, the staff does put multiple electric floor fans in, and there is also an overhead fan. So I do say that while I was not always comfortable, the staff were doing the best they could. I love this place, and hope to go back again in the not too distant future. And while my room was fine, and less expensive, next time I will try the casitas.

Room Tip: Rooms above the restaurant are less expensive.

“Great stay if you like the heat.”
4 of 5 stars Reviewed January 11, 2013

We stayed for four nights and loved the gorgeous grounds. The buildings are spread along paths fronting the beach and while the waves there were a little rough for us for swimming, we enjoyed walking on the beach and swimming in the new pool. A highlight was the Tuesday night barbecue and bonfire on the beach. Also, the staff was very friendly and we got to know some of them while we were there, and they remembered us and went out of their way to accommodate my cilantro allergy and to return my husbands lost GPS. Another highlight was the Matapalo walking tour with Sidnar, the resident naturalist, which was an easy but beautiful hike and Sidnar found lots of animals for us to watch. We stayed in a club room which was over the restaurant and included breakfast. The room was cozy, spotless, and the bed was very comfortable. We had one complaint which was that there is little privacy since the only windows are onto the main walkway/hallway and over the restaurant, and since there's no glass you can hear everything going on outside (and they can hear you). It was also very hot while we were there--in the 90s, and our room stayed very hot until well into the evening as there's no AC. Of you like the heat it's great, but it was a little much for us.

Thanks for your wonderful review about Iguana Lodge. We are happy that you had a great time and appreciate your comments about the heat.

Dealing with the heat is a bit of a conundrum for us. Iguana Lodge prides itself in working towards environmentally sustainable solutions and appreciating the natural environment. We have chosen to avoid using air conditioning as it is not sustainable, and one loses the gentle breezes and the sounds of the tropics. So it is a trade-off, and fortunately most of our guests love the warmth of the tropics. We do provide multiple fans for people who don't enjoy the heat quite as much as they expected too, and are at this very moment, painting the roofs with a special solar reflective paint. The change is dramatic and reduces the radiated heat by minimum of 15 degrees. We think this will make a big difference in comfort levels.
